When purchasing a sofa, customers need to take into account several crucial aspects. These factors to consider can substantially affect complete satisfaction with the purchase:
Size and Space:
Measure the location where the sofa will be positioned to ensure an appropriate fit.Think about the sofa's measurements, including height, width, and depth.
Style and Design:
Choose a style that matches the general decoration of the room.Alternatives vary from contemporary to standard designs.
Product:
Fabrics can vary from leather to various types of upholstery.Each product uses various levels of sturdiness, comfort, and maintenance.
Comfort Level:
Test various designs to find what matches individual convenience choices.Think about elements like seat depth, cushion filling, and total firmness.

Q1: How do I choose the best size sofa for my room?
A1: Measure the location where the sofa will be put, and also account for entrances, hallways, and staircases to ensure that it can be delivered and in shape easily in its designated space.
Q2: What is the typical life expectancy of a sofa?
A2: A well-crafted sofa typically lasts in between 7 to 15 years, depending on use and upkeep. Higher-end choices may offer better durability.
Q3: Should I get a fabric or leather sofa?
A3: Fabric sofas tend to use more range in terms of colors and patterns, while leather sofa products may provide a longer life-span and simpler cleaning. The option ultimately depends upon individual preference and lifestyle.
